Investments in facilities has a direct correlation to the quality of students attracted to auniversity.
In the past decade, nearly $13.1 million has been invested by private donors in new andrenovated buildings on the engineering quadrant. As a result, SDSU is more competitive inattracting scholars because they place a high premium on the quality of facilities where theywill work and learn.
The following data on students ACT exams, taken before admission to college, shows howthe investment is paying off in the increase in the number quality of students.
The College of Engineering has tracked strong enrollment gains, particularly among high-achieving students. An ACT score of thirty or higher (on a thirty-six-point scale) places astudent in the top 4 percent nationally. From 2002 to 2007, the College of Engineering hadadmission requests from an average of 22.8 students whose ACT score was greater than thirty.In the past three years, the average jumped to 50.3, a 220 percent increase.
When offered a four-year renewable scholarship between $5,000 to $10,000, 90 percent ofthose high-ACT students chose SDSU. A strategic plan. What might be a deep-soundingsubject for some is a mighty important topic for theCollege and for the University as a whole.
In previous years lofty plans sometimes met theirfate being stashed away on a shelf or in someone’s file.However, things turned serious shortly after DavidChicoine was named SDSU president in 2007.
After engaging the entire campus and off-campusstakeholders for most of the year, he issued a charge toeach college on campus to develop a strategic planwith the theme of achieving national distinction whilestrengthening local relevance.
“We are expected to develop real plans with measureableoutcomes,” says Dean Lewis Brown. “What is it we wantto become as a College of Engineering?
“This is a grassroots strategic plan, and that meanspeople really setting targets where they want to be, andidentifying incremental steps to get there,” he adds.
The strategic plan began ticking in 2009 and runsthrough 2013—a five-year time frame that containsfour specific strategic goals:
• Enhance academic excellence through continuousimprovement of undergraduate and graduate learning,advising, and practical experience.
• Grow externally funded research and scholarlywork by at least 10 percent per year while expandingcontributions to South Dakota’s economy.
• Expand the level of effective communication withconstituents.
• Establish facilities and sustaining resources necessaryto meet changing needs for high achievement.
How to achieve success
To reach the goals, a series of checks and balances havebeen put in place to measure each goal’s viability.
Tracking trends such as enrollments, research dollars,scholarships, faculty hirings, faculty grants, publishedarticles, and scholarly presentations are areas theCollege will be closely watching.
“We have goals of where we want to be and steps wehave to take in order to get there,” says Brown. “Allthat rolls together and makes a plan. We also havethings we can monitor and measure to see that we aremaking progress.”
For example, under academic excellence, part of thegoal refers to attracting more high-performingstudents to the College, which can be accomplishedby growing scholarships that target students withhigh ACT scores.
“Five years from now we will be able to measure andsee if we were successful if the number of studentswho were high performing has increased,” explainsBrown, while also stressing the need for moredoctorate and master’s programs. “We will monitorthe number of students enrolling and the number ofnew scholarships.”
The same thought pattern can be applied to theother three goals as well, Brown says.
“To grow research the right facilities are needed, and youhave to have attractive financial and resource startup plansto bring in good researchers,” he points out.
“We measure how many grants they apply for andhow many papers they publish,” he adds. “We can usethem to measure bottom-line success.”
Focusing on yearly needs
According to internal study reports, complete successof the strategic plan will not come without theinvestment of significantly new and redirectedresources. They include:
• Fifteen-and-one-half new full-time equivalents inpersonnel.
• $3.5 million in one-time funds plus $2.45 millionin recurring base funds.
• $23 million to address facility needs.The College’s strategic plan isn’t set in concrete.
Rather, it’s a five-year window designed to be leftopen, because, as Brown observes, “things come upand things happen” on a yearly basis like changingevents in the economy or actions by the statelegislature.
For that reason, each college has adopted anoperating plan, a one-year time period with its ownspecific goals.
“The five-year plan can be refreshed every year orso,” says Brown, “but what are the big goals we wantto achieve for this year? We bite off these ones andreally focus time and energy on them.”
The College’s operating plan for 2010 includes suchitems as:
• Accreditation renewals for electrical engineering,mechanical engineering, civil engineering, andagricultural and biosystems engineering.
• First time accreditation for the new softwareengineering program.
• Developing new marketing ideas for engineeringprograms.
The College has a plan to address strategic issues
APlan
13SOUTH DAKOTA STATE UNIVERSITY
• Securing funds to build the west half addition ofthe Electrical Engineering and Computer Science Building.
• Completing an agreement for a $1 million endowedprofessorship.
• Growing scholarships to attract high-performing students.

As the director of engineeringresearch, Dennis Helder doesn’tusually have to try to inspire hiscolleagues to do more research.
Most days, he just tries to keep up.“There’s significant research going
on across several departments,”Helder says. “One of the things thatexcites me is that we’re developingour research capabilities in verymany areas across the College.”
When pressed, it’s not easy forHelder to name just a sampling ofthose professors whose research effortsstand out. Though the list of researchprojects in the College of Engineeringspans all departments, he offers theseexamples of recent successes:
METLAB benefits from
Department of Defense
contract
An ongoing relationship with theDepartment of Defense has resultedin a new $9.3 million contractthrough 2013 for research on thenondestructive testing of componentsand gun barrels at the MaterialsEvaluation and Testing Laboratory.
The contract has resulted in thepurchase of updated equipment—notably a computerized tomographyscanning X-ray machine and digitaland laser microscopes. According toMechanical Engineering ProfessorFereidoon Delfanian, in addition tomeeting the needs of the Departmentof Defense, the new contractemphasizes using the lab’s cutting-edge technologies to help industriesdiagnose and solve materials-relatedengineering problems.
“Our goal is service, education, andresearch,” Delfanian says, noting thatregional industries are sure to benefitfrom the Department of Defenseinvestment in the lab.
To reach out to those industries,Delfanian is in the process of hiring abusiness and marketing manager forthe lab. With high-speed cameras thatcan track the trajectory of a hockey
puck and scanners that cannondestructively pinpoint problems inelectronic and mechanicalcomponents, the lab has a wide arrayof services to offer industry.
At any time as many as twenty-fivepeople work on the Department ofDefense research. That roster caninclude postdoctoral students,undergraduates, research assistants,graduate students, faculty, and onesubcontractor.
“We have state-of-the-artequipment,” Delfanian says, “whichgives South Dakota a one-of-a-kindmaterials testing laboratory.”
Lohr Structures Lab takes on
big projects
Research has also resulted in service toindustry at the Lohr StructuresLaboratory, a facility that Helder saysis fast becoming a Midwesttransportation research center.
Lately the laboratory has beeninvolved in a multistage project forNucor Steel of Norfolk, Nebraska.According to Professor Nadim Wehbeof the Civil and EnvironmentalEngineering Department, the largeproject had to be broken down to amore manageable scope involving sixgraduate students. “No one gradstudent can handle such a project,”Wehbe says.
Started two years ago, the project isstudying composite concrete/cold-form steel structural systems for usein light-gage steel construction. Theexperimental phase ended in fall2009 and students are now doingtheir analysis of the data. Two of thestudents have already completedtheir assigned work and graduated inDecember 2009.
“Nucor would like to see the fruitionof this research in a practical product incold-form steel,” Wehbe says. “They arevery much interested in pursuing thisnew structural system.” An extension of
Research effortsrobust for College of Engineering
21SOUTH DAKOTA STATE UNIVERSITY
Research efforts
the project will begin in spring 2010and require the recruitment of twonew graduate students.
The Lohr Structures Laboratoryhas also been busy with large-scalefatigue testing of manhole coversfor Cretex West Concrete Productsof Rapid City.
Wehbe explains that each cover wastested for one million load cycles,with each cycle representing thepassage of one truck. Students hadto work in shifts to monitor theequipment during the lengthy tests.
“At two load cycles per second,”Wehbe says, “it takes quite sometime to apply one million cycles.”
Grants awarded for Qiao’s
photovoltaic research
Efforts to boost the research ofyoung scientists have resulted inresearch awards for AssistantProfessor Qiquan Qiao of the
Electrical Engineering andComputer Science Department.
In February Qiao received noticethat he had been awarded a $400,000Early Career Award from theNational Science Foundation. Thegrant will be used for research andoutreach in his quest to increase theefficiency of organic solar cells.
In 2009, Qiao won the BergmannMemorial Research Award from theUnited States-Israel BinationalScience Foundation. Qiao’s awardwas a $5,000 stipend to runconcurrently with an earlierBinational Science Foundation grant.
Investigators eligible for the Berg-mann Award were recipients of newBinational Science Foundation grantswho earned their doctoral degreeswithin five years of the award, werenot more than 35 years old on the dateof submission, and whose research hadhigh scientific quality.
In collaborative research withMichael Bendikov in Israel, theproject is seeking to create a newfamily of light harvesting and carriertransport materials using organic-based conducting polymers.
Qiao explains that while organicsolar cells are potentially inexpensiveto produce, at this point “theefficiency of the cells is quite low.”
A member of the Center forAdvanced Photovoltaics, Qiao sayshe’s drawn to the study “because it’san area where providing cost-effective solar cells could providegreat benefits.”

A new engineering minor designed tobroaden engineering students’understanding of nuclear science iscertain to make them more attractive topotential employers.
In October 2009 the South Dakota Boardof Regents approved an eighteen-hourminor in nuclear engineering. AssociateProfessor of Physics Robert McTaggartemphasizes that the program won’tproduce nuclear engineers but rather“nuclear savvy” engineers.
“They’ll understand how power plantswork,” McTaggart says, “and what safetyprotocols must be followed. The nuclearindustry has a broad set of needs.”
“Nuclear savvy” engineers will provide asubstantial savings in training forpotential employers, according to SDSU
Physics DepartmentHead Joel Rauber. Oneof Rauber’s formerstudents, Michelle Kelly’99 and ’00, of XcelEnergy, agrees.
“A new engineeringhire must go throughrigorous training,” saysKelly, a fleet programengineering supervisor atXcel Energy’s corporateoffices in Minneapolis.“The minor would give aprospective engineerbackground and anintroduction to thenuclear industry, thingsthe majority of
applicants would nothave gained in theirstudies.”
Xcel Energy owns andoperates the Monticelloand Prairie Islandnuclear generating plantsin Minnesota.
According toMcTaggart, the nuclearengineering minor also
would be attractive in the areas of healthphysics, medical physics, food irradiation,nondestructive testing, homeland security,nuclear forensics, and nuclear medicine.
“We certainly hope that it expands,”McTaggart says, noting that students withthe nuclear engineering minor also wouldbe appealing to the proposed DeepUnderground Science and EngineeringLaboratory at the former Homestake Minein the Black Hills. “Homestakeexperiments will need radiation shielding,particle detectors, and isotopically purifiedmaterials,” McTaggart says.
The new minor will officially be offered inthe fall 2010, but physics departmentprofessors were busy telling engineeringstudents about its availability right away afterthe approval by the Board of Regents becausemany of the courses they’ll need to qualifyfor the minor are already being offered.Rauber said only one course will need to beadded to the curriculum for the new minor.
Students who opt for the nuclearengineering minor will discover that it hasrather unique requirements that includesomething that the vast majority of collegeminors don’t demand: an internship. “Theinternship will make students with thatminor attractive to employers,” Rauber says.
This aspect of the minor is seen as morethan an internship with specificcompanies. While the department willlook to Xcel Energy to provide internships,other companies, laboratories, andindustries will also be utilized.
“We view this as an extended jobinterview during which the company andthe student could determine if they are agood fit,” says Kelly of Xcel Energy, whohas degrees in engineering physics andmechanical engineering from SDSU.
“Also, on-the-job training would givestudents an opportunity to becomefamiliar with a nuclear plant’s processesand procedures.”
According to Kelly, Xcel Energy iscommitted to finding the most talentedemployees for its nuclear power plants.
“We are looking for electrical andmechanical engineers who have anunderstanding of the nuclear industry,”Kelly says. “Having a basic understandingof nuclear power systems and regulationswill give these engineers an advantage asthey enter the nuclear work force.”
The introduction of the new minor iswell-timed as nuclear power plants, likemany other industries that depend onengineers, are facing a shrinking pool ofpotential employees.
“The entire nuclear industry is facing ashortage of qualified staff because ofretirements and attrition,” Kelly said.

In the early 1960s Yogi Berra oftenwitnessed Mickey Mantle and RogerMaris hitting back-to-back home runsfor the New York Yankees. He explainedthe phenomenon this way: “It’s déjà vuall over again.”
Berra could just as well be explaining theexperience of the College of Engineeringwhere one major Electrical Engineeringand Computer Science building project isbeing followed quickly by another project.The fact that the new project will be amirror image of the first just adds to thefeeling of déjà vu.
At four stories and 29,000 square feet, thewest wing of the Electrical Engineering andComputer Science Building is on the fasttrack to completion.
The west wing was in the College’s plansfrom the start of the building project, buta donors’ meeting on September 22, 2009,adjourned with an aggressive plan forfund-raising.
“Fund-raising for this building is underthe leadership of Jerry Lohr,”Dean Lewis Brown says.Lohr, a 1958 civilengineering graduate, has agenerous history ofmaking significantcontributions to theCollege and the University.
After the September 22meeting, fund-raising forthe project proceeded atsuch a vigorous pace that itearned approval from theBoard of Regents inDecember and from theSouth Dakota Legislature in
March 2010 with the College given theauthority to spend $5.1 million. All of themoney for the project has been raisedthrough donations.
The fast start on the new wing meansthat if all goes well, when the school yearbegins in fall 2011 the entire ElectricalEngineering and Computer ScienceDepartment will have a new home.
“We’ll be entirely in one building,” saysDepartment Head Dennis Helder,explaining that his department, alreadyoccupying the east wing, will use half ofthe west wing with the PhysicsDepartment housed in the rest. Theproject provides the Physics Departmentwith a unique opportunity to designimproved instructional space for thethousands of students who are required tocomplete physics courses.
Both wings of the new building are atestament to the emphasis Helder’sdepartment places on photovoltaic andsolar cell research. The lower level of the
east wing will have a cleanroom forresearch on silicon-based solar cells and alab in the west wing will be dedicated toorganic-based research.
As much as Helder is looking forward tothe completion of the building project, hiscolleagues in other departments in theCollege of Engineering are also watchingimpatiently, waiting for the day whenmore space is cleared out in CrothersEngineering Hall.
“Two departments that are reallystrapped for space—MechanicalEngineering and Civil and EnvironmentalEngineering—are just as hopeful that thishappens as Dr. Helder is,” says Brown.“This is the best way for a donor toimpact the facilities of the College ofEngineering. Both the ME and CEEdepartments will make valuable use ofspace vacated in Crothers by Physics afterthe west wing is completed.”
And when the dust settles on theconstruction of the west wing, the
College’s long-term plans callfor renovations at CrothersEngineering Hall and a newbuilding in place of theannex on the east side ofSolberg Hall for theMathematics and StatisticsDepartment and theEngineering ResourceCenter.
Yogi Berra also had anexpression fit for this stateof affairs: “It ain’t over tillit’s over.”

Mathematical horsepower.That’s the term Kurt Cogswell uses to
describe the expertise that computationalscience and statistics graduate students aresupplying to a variety of research projects.
Cogswell, the head of the Mathematicsand Statistics Department, is pleased withthe way the relatively new doctoralprogram has been accepted by students andthe business community. First offered in2006, there are currently fifteen students inthe program, which had its first twograduates in December 2009.
One of those grads, Tom Brandenberger,was snatched up by the Mathematics andStatistics Department, where he now serves asan assistant professor of statistics. The othergraduate, Alfred Furth, parlayed a graduatefellowship at CAPITAL Card Services inSioux Falls into a full-time position there asportfolio analytics manager.
“Those initial successes gave us anindication that we were on the right track,”Cogswell says.
In addition to newly minted graduates, theprogram has seen businesses like CAPITALCard Services and Meta Payments in SiouxFalls welcome doctoral students to take partin their research projects.
Furth’s research includes using statisticalmodels and algorithms to help CAPITALmake profitable decisions for its clients.
“The process of building models has ledto discussions and research into a bettermethod of measuring a model’s ability toseparate ‘good’ cardholders from ‘bad’cardholders,” Furth says.
Originally interested in biostatistics whileworking at the Mayo Clinic, Furth looked atdoctoral programs at the Iowa StateUniversity and the University of Minnesota.The freedom to pursue other areas ofresearch was one of the factors that led Furthto choose SDSU.
“I really liked that about the program,”Furth says. “I was free to do research I wasinterested in rather than what was given tome, which can happen at larger institutions.”
That research is paying off for businesses.CAPITAL Card Services and Meta Paymentsboth established $100,000 fellowships in 2008
to pay students in the doctoral program whilethey do their research for the companies.
“They’re doing research on a problem ofsignificance to the provider of thefellowship,” Cogswell says. “That’s likegold to us.”
The recognition of the need for“mathematical horsepower” in manydisciplines has led to the creation of a uniquemodel for the doctoral program. Somestudent research is being conducted in otherdisciplines such as financial modeling, thebiological sciences, or health science. In thosecases, students have two advisers—one withcomputational or statistical expertise and onewith expertise in the other discipline.
“In many disciplines, there’s a substantialneed for computational work to
accompany the field work or the analyticwork,” Cogswell says.
Companies have recognized the need forcomputational skills by changing theirhiring practices, Cogswell explains. Acompany that may have hired only anemployee with a master of businessadministration will now hire, inconjunction with the MBA, someone witha master’s degree in statistics or a doctoratein computational science or statistics.
“There’s growing regional recognition ofthe need for these highly qualitatively skilledyoung people,” Cogswell says.

Barbara Sahebjam ’84 ate alone on theevening of her twenty-seventhanniversary. Her husband, Khani ’82/’84,was at the office.
Like many husbands, Khani (pronouncedas Connie) had good intentions to be homethat evening—August 1, 2007. In fact,Sahebjam was briefly at home after workthat evening. He even ignored hisBlackberry when it rang. Then thedispatcher called his landline.
It was a call that could not be ignored—the I-35W bridge across the MinnesotaRiver in Minneapolis had collapsed.Sahebjam, now deputy commissioner andchief engineer with the MinnesotaDepartment of Transportation, was adistrict engineer then.
“I didn’t return home for three days,”Sahebjam told more than 250 studentsand faculty members attending the annualJoint Engineering Council lecture in theVolstorff Ballroom November 16.
Sahebjam had crossed that bridge at 5p.m. August 1, 2007, on his way home.The forty-year-old bridge collapsed at 6:05p.m. When he arrived back at his office at7 p.m. there were 150 Department ofTransportation employees activated,Sahebjam reports.
By 11 p.m., detour routes to the majorcommuter thoroughfare had been postedon the department’s Web site.
Dealing with disaster
The collapse brought tragedy—thirteendeaths and 140 injuries—and anabundance of skepticism from thepublic and the media. But it alsoprovided an opportunity for thedepartment to function in crisis mode,and Sahebjam says it overcame thecomplexities because of preparation andcommitment to a single goal.
Just six months before the collapse, thedepartment had a two-day, mock-incidenttraining on how to handle a disaster. Partof that training taught departmentpersonnel to work with other agencies.
That was vital because within a day a bevyof federal agencies were on site.
National Traffic Safety Board officialstook charge of the site, which carried anaverage of 140,000 vehicles daily.
Death toll lower than expected
There were more than 100 vehicles on thebridge at the time of the collapse as wellas construction equipment and crews thatwere doing resurfacing work on one ofthe bridge’s eight lanes as part of anoverall $9 million project on I-35 byProgressive Contractors Inc.
Given the number of people on thebridge, it’s amazing that the death tolldidn’t surpass thirteen, Sahebjam says.
Initial fears were that many more hadlost their lives when the 115-foot highbridge collapsed into the water, butofficials found that many simplyabandoned their vehicles and walked away.Navy divers were sent in to recover thosewho did die in the murky waters.
The last body was recovered August 20and the channel was reopened fornavigation on September 6.
Recipe for successful fast track
Reconstruction of such a bridge (theoriginal had a 456-foot span) should takethree to three and one-half years,Sahebjam says. But aided by quickcongressional approval of funds and acoordinated approach by various entities,the bridge was built in eleven months.
Flatiron/Manson, a Colorado firm, beganconstruction October 8 and the bridge wasopened at 5 a.m. September 19, 2008.
Because of the critical need for the newbridge and attention created by thecollapse, the bureaucratic process wasexpedited, including the environmentalreview. That shows the importance ofbuilding sound partnerships with those inthe construction process, Sahebjam says.
“In addition to technical skills, youngengineers must learn to work with peopleand foster collaboration,” he shares.

The College’s Phonathon is designed togive students a sense of what life is like inthe engineering field as seen from theeyes of alumni.
This January’s Phonathon did just that, fromboth a financial and career standpoint.
From a financial perspective, the twenty-seventh annual Phonathon reflected America’sstruggling economy. Pledges totaling $141,875were collected, still $10,000 better than theaverage Phonathon during the first half of theprior decade but just under last year’s number($145,282) and well off the goal of $200,000.
That ambitious goal was $22,000 better thanhad ever been collected. The Phonathonbrought in $177,935 in 2007.
From a career perspective, the Phonathoncontinued to be useful in connecting studentswith alumni. “Students learn of internshipopportunities and talk to people in the industryworking on projects they haven’t heard of,”Phonathon cochair Tyler Dutton says. KyleHoeke, a mechanical engineering major was theother cochair.
“Some things alumni are working on arepretty advanced and the callers are interested inthat,” he adds.
Downsized Calling Center
This was Dutton’s third year as Phonathonchairman. “There are always different thingseach year,” the electronics engineering majorsays. This year’s wrinkle was shrinking intosmaller quarters because the SDSU FoundationCalling Center relocated.
In its previous location, sixteen phones wereavailable. In its new location, only ten callingstations were available.
To keep that from reducing the number ofcalls made during the eight-day Phonathon(January 30-February 6), Dutton securedanother room in the Enterprise Center wherecallers could receive their half-hour trainingsession on the computerized phones and thepurpose of the Phonathon.
Previously, that session was done in theCalling Center, meaning there was a half-hourthat the phones weren’t in use.
This year the Phonathon shifts were 1:30to 5 p.m., 4:30 to 8 p.m., and 7:30 to 11 p.m.during the opening weekend. Weekday shiftswere 5:30 to 8:30 p.m. and 8 to 11 p.m. WestCoast alumni were targeted during the latehours. All told, about 170 students placed4,922 calls in eighteen shifts.
Departments divvy dollars
Those who couldn’t be reached duringPhonathon week were called later by studentemployees of the Calling Center.
How Phonathon funds are spent depends onthe department. “A lot of departments fundsome of their clubs, some money goes to labequipment we wouldn’t be otherwise able toget, and some for student and faculty travel,”says Dutton, who graduates in December.

Currently, she serves as a design engineer for the $500 million Lewisand Clark water system, which will move water from the MissouriRiver via 337 miles of pipeline to allow drinking water to flow out ofthe taps for an area the size of Connecticut. More than 300,000 peoplein South Dakota, Iowa and Minnesota will benefit.
In addition to design work, she has coordinated projectrequirements with landowners, businesses, and municipalities.

PROFESSIONAL ACHIEVEMENT AWARDChief executive officer of Daktronics since November 2001, Morgan hasworked with the scoreboard and programmable sign company since 1970,when he was an SDSU graduate student seeking a master’s degree inelectrical engineering.
By 1971 he was head of engineering at the developing company. He heldthat post until being appointed president and chief operating officer in1999. Prior to then he was named company vice president (1976) andexecutive vice president (1996).
Since Morgan assumed the presidency of the company the Brookingsmanufacturer has continued its history of profitable growth, from top-line revenue of $123 million in the company’s fiscal year 2000 to revenueof $581 million in fiscal year 2009.
Morgan, originally of Ellsworth, Minnesota, is credited with thedevelopment and manufacture of the Matside wrestling scoreboard in1971. That product truly launched Daktronics into its primary business,manufacturing electronic sports scoreboards.
That was soon followed by the design, manufacture, and installation ofthe first Daktronics swim timing system, a plant control system for amunicipal water treatment plant, and the first Daktronics outdoorelectronic message center. He also designed and installed numerousvoting systems for legislative bodies.
Daktronics’ involvement with the Olympic Games began in 1980, whenMorgan served as project engineer for the firm’s work in Lake Placid, N.Y.This was the first of eight Olympics the company has participated in as amajor scoring and display system provider.
More than 1,000 SDSU students have worked at Daktronicsduring Morgan’s tenure.

Richard O. Hegg went from being a Bruce farm boy to aleading university educator in agricultural engineering as wellas being a national program leader with the United StatesDepartment of Agriculture.
Since 1997, Hegg has overseen the Plant and Animal Systemsunit within USDA’s National Institute of Food and Agriculture.
In that role, Hegg manages animal manures from confinedanimal feeding operations to prevent air, soil, water pollution,including alternative treatment technologies and productionsystems, value-added products, feed management, odor control,economics, and rural community issues.
He also works on alternative energy sources from agriculture,including anaerobic digestion and feedstock logistics forcellulosic biomass.
Hegg spent twenty-three years at Clemson University, gainingprofessor emeritus status upon his retirement in 1998. He washead of the Department of Agricultural and BiologicalEngineering from 1985 to 1995.
His degrees in ag engineering came from SDSU (B.S. 1967), theUniversity of Missouri (M.S. 1968), and the University ofMinnesota (Ph.D. 1974).
In addition to his career at Clemson, Hegg also spent a yeareach teaching at Missouri and Minnesota.
Prior USDA experience includes six years (1969-75) as anagricultural engineer with the Agricultural Research Service in St.Paul, Minnesota.

Fritz J. Kub grew up on an Ipswich farm and became an industryleader in microelectronic and power electronic research. Since1985, Kub has been a manager at the Naval Research Laboratoryin Washington, D.C. He is currently the branch head of thePower Electronics Branch at the Naval Research Laboratory.
In that role, Kub directs research in developing new semiconductormaterial and devices for power electronic applications.
His awards include five NRL Technology Transfer Awards and twoNRL Best Paper Awards. In addition, Kub has thirty-seven patentswith nine of the patents licensed to commercial companies.
After earning a bachelor’s degree in engineering physics fromSDSU in 1972, Kub received a master’s in electrical engineeringfrom the University of Minnesota (1976) and a doctorate inelectrical engineering from the University of Maryland (1985).
While at SDSU, Kub was awarded the Briggs Scholarship andthe Schultz-Werth Research Award. He was also active in ROTC.
Prior to his career at the Naval Research Laboratory, Kubworked twelve years (1974-85) at Westinghouse ElectricCorporation (now Northrop) in Baltimore developing Very LargeScale Integration (VLSI) integrated circuits and advancedphotodetector arrays.

As a recruiter for IBM, nowretired, Becky Schmieding ’78regularly made a presentation tothe freshmen class of the Collegeof Engineering. She would lookout on the bright, fresh-facedstudents and, ultimately, did notlike what she saw.
“When making thepresentation I had a chance tolook over the freshmen and itwas disheartening to see thatthere were only eight to tenfemales in a class of between 100and 200 students, not just oneyear but for a couple years in arow,” Schmieding says. “IBMprides itself in the diversity of itspopulation of employees, and Ifelt that if IBM were to continueto recruit at SDSU it wasimperative that there be diversityin the population of engineeringstudents.”
Schmieding explains that thelack of diversity in engineeringclasses was not only at SDSU butpart of a national trend. IBMtried to reverse the trend byholding seminars at its locations,but Schmieding believed shewould get better results byconducting the workshops at theschools where she recruited.
“After all,” Schmieding says, “ifI could help increase thepipeline of females in theUniversity, I could help increasethe pipeline of females in IBM.”
To make that happen, inpartnership with the College ofEngineering and localemployers, Schmieding led thedevelopment of two workshops.GEMS, which stands for Girls,Engineering, Mathematics andScience, was designed for eighth-grade girls and has beenpresented at SDSU every Marchsince 2006. Another workshopfor high school girls, Ready SET-
Go!, with SET standing forScience, Engineering, andTechnology, has been held eachNovember since 2006.
The one-day workshops aredesigned to introduce femalestudents, their parents, andteachers to careers in science andtechnology through hands-onprojects and interaction withfemales from industry andCollege of Engineering facultyand female students.
After three years, the results ofthe workshops are encouraging. Inthat time, the number of femalestudents in the College ofEngineering has increased from7.6 percent to 11.2 percent of thetotal engineering student body.

South Dakota State University-Flandreau Indian School SuccessAcademy scholars now have a place of their own at SDSU.
A twelve-by-twenty-foot study room in Harding Hall wasdedicated during a brief ceremony December 10. The space hadbeen a conference room for the Electrical EngineeringDepartment, but when the department moved to a new buildingsouth of Harding Hall the room became available.
The poorly lit conference room underwent majorremodeling, according to Rich Reid, assistant dean of theCollege of Engineering.
Financing came from the Citi Foundation, which wasrepresented at the dedication by Jerry Nachtigal, a 1981 SDSUgraduate who now serves as senior vice president for publicaffairs with Citibank in Sioux Falls. Citibank has helped supportthe Success Academy for most of its nine years.
SDSU-Flandreau Indian School Success Academy is an earlyand intensive college preparatory program involving all of thestudents, freshmen through seniors, who attend FIS. FlandreauIndian School is a federal Bureau of Indian Education highschool twenty-five miles southeast of Brookings.
Citi finances remodeling
For the past five academic years, Citi Foundation funds haveenabled ten FIS seniors to take one college class per semester atSDSU while completing their last year of high school. A $15,000annual grant covered those costs plus the remodeling of Room200 in Harding Hall.
Work completed this fall includes a new ceiling, flooring, andlighting as well as six laptops, a printer, a white board, an airconditioner, chairs, and framed photos of powwows in Northand South Dakota. A table, seating twelve, was left behind bythe Electrical Engineering Department when it moved. A starquilt adorns one wall.
The Success Academy has two goals—to help more AmericanIndian students prepare for and succeed in college, and tomake SDSU the kind of place where that happens. All FISfreshmen and sophomores visit SDSU for eleven full-day visitseach school year. Twenty-five college-boundjuniors participate in a four-sessionprogram each spring titled “Preparing forCollege, Native Style.”
By their senior year at the boardingschool, ten scholars are selected to takecollege classes and take steps necessary forcollege admission.
